Samenvatting:

The great difficulty in the teaching and learning process of chemical content experienced by most students, especially in high school, is often attributed to the gap between the chemical knowledge learned in the classroom and its application in situations experienced by students in their daily lives. Given this reality and based on the need to develop topics that address environmental issues in chemistry classes, this study aimed to show a possibility of incorporating the topic "Waste versus recycling" into basic education chemistry classes. To this end, the methodology employed was the use of experimental activities, combined with reading and discussing news reports that raised awareness of environmental issues through chemical knowledge. It is hoped that the proposals presented here will serve as a basis and inspiration for educators who are interested in improving their teaching methods, as well as improving the performance and achievement of their students, especially in the area of chemistry.
